State of Massachusetts Systems Engineer in 101 Federal Street, Massachusetts

The Massachusetts Gaming Commission (MGC) seeks to hire aSystems Engineerreporting to the Infrastructure Manager. This position is responsible for managing a Windows-based environment in a growing enterprise utilizing expert-level knowledge in the Microsoft Office 365 stack. The successful candidate would have hands-on experience managing O365, Exchange Online, and Active Directory with expertise in Teams, OneDrive, SharePoint Online, Azure management, and SQL servers. In addition, the incumbent will be responsible for implementing automated processes, developing standards and designing/managing infrastructure, coordinating support with other IT principals, developing junior staff, and acting as Tier 2 and Tier 3 support for the server and desktop environment. Duties and responsibilities include, but are not limited to, the following: * Create and maintain comprehensive server and network topology, equipment, and configuration documentation, including developing SOPs and ongoing maintenance. * Act as an escalation point for Tier 1 and Tier 2 support technicians and provide Tier 3 support for problems identified with systems and networks. * Gauge the effectiveness and efficiency of existing systems; develop and implement strategies for improving or further leveraging existing or emergent technologies. * Design and perform server and security audits, system backup procedures, and other recovery processes in accordance with the agency's disaster recovery and business continuity strategies. * Management of virtual server environments hosted on Azure and on-prem VMware. * Provide infrastructure services and administration in storage, networking, directory services, login scripts, group policies, DNS, DHCP, InTune, EndPoint Management, and Patch Management. * Management of Active Directory, Group Policies, Exchange mailbox and user group management, file and print servers, and SharePoint. * Participate in after-hours upgrades, troubleshooting, and/or on-call availability as needed. * Work with executive team members, decision-makers, and stakeholders to define business requirements and systems goals and identify and resolve business systems issues. * Under the direction of the CIO, the candidate will initiate, plan, execute, and deliver MGC technical projects that will achieve specific goals and meet specific business success criteria. * Clearly communicate and/or escalate any IT operations issues or disruptions (planned or unplanned) to minimize user impact. * Complete all activities within MGC security policies and practices to ensure the safety and privacy of data, its clients, and its resources. * Required to travel to various sites as needed or requested. * Ensure that all systems software, images, and services are kept up to date. * Other duties as assigned. _Our Benefits_: Hybrid work environment; MA State Retirement Plan (Pension); a 9000 sq. foot on-site Fitness Center; Tuition Remission for yourself and your spouse to MA Community Colleges and State Universities; Medical, Dental, Vision, Life, and Disability insurance; 12 paid Holidays; Deferred Compensation 457(b) Plan; Flex Spending for Healthcare, Daycare, and Transportation; Three weeks’ Vacation to start , three Personal Days and 15 Sick Days per year; Health Insurance Buy-out option. Required Education and Experience: *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university in Computer Science or Information Technology with at least five years of relevant work experience, or High School diploma/GED with at least eight years of full-time or equivalent part-time, professional, relevant experience and training required, of which at least five years must have been work directly related to the duties/responsibilities as outlined. * Microsoft 365 Certified Associate/Expert or Microsoft Certified: Azure Associate/Expert or equivalent. * Five years' experience administering Windows Server 2012 and later. * Hands-on skills in the design/migration/management with SCCM, Active Directory, Intune, PowerShell scripting, O365, Exchange and SharePoint Online, and VMware vSphere. * Support and management experience with an Azure and on-prem Active Directory infrastructure. * Experience with backup and storage administration, e.g., Nimble or Commvault. * Experience designing, configuring, and managing Microsoft Cluster Services (MSCS). * Experience in administration of Active Directory and related domain-level components and protocols WSUS, DNS, DHCP, SMTP, and WINS. * Experience with Active Directory/Exchange PowerShell scripting and the ability to understand other scripting languages. * Experience with administration of MS SQL Server 2015 and later. * Experience documenting solutions, processes, and recovery plans using MS Project and Visio or comparable applications. The Massachusetts Gaming Commission is responsible for the implementation of the expanded gaming law (Chapter 194 of the Acts of 2011). Under the law, the Commission is tasked with establishing a regulatory framework for the solicitation, licensing, taxation, and oversight of a maximum of three casino licenses and one slots parlor license in Massachusetts.
